In re V (A Minor) (Adoption: Consent)

Subject Matter

ADOPTION — Consent of parent — Dispensing with — Child left with proposed adopters — Mother in regular contact — Mother initially consenting unconditionally to adoption — Subsequent wish to bring up all her children together — Refusal to consent — Whether consent unreasonably withheld — Whether consent to be dispensed with — Whether court to make adoption order subject to access by natural parent — Children Act 1975, ss 3, 12(2)(b)

[1987] Fam 57; [1986] 3 WLR 927
